Drunken fisherman can’t set foot in West Cork

Darren O’Loughlin, aged 28, of 30 Cliona Park, Moyross, Limerick, was first convicted at Bandon District Court of drunkenness in a public place at Market Square, Kinsale, on April 29 last.
O’Loughlin pleaded guilty and was fined €200, with 60 days to pay. Judge James McNulty warned him about how public order matters are dealt with in West Cork and, on leaving the court, O’Loughlin said: “I won’t be back here again, judge.”
